Celtics survive scare from Hawks

China Daily | Updated: 2008-12-19 08:02

ATLANTA: Kevin Garnett scored 10 of his 18 points in the final quarter and Atlanta's Joe Johnson missed a late free throw that would have tied it to help the Boston Celtics beat the Hawks 88-85 for their 16th straight NBA victory on Wednesday.

After Johnson missed with 2.7 seconds left, Ray Allen made a pair of free throws with 0.7 seconds left for the defending champion Celtics, who have a franchise-best 24-2 record. It was only the second loss in 10 home games for the Hawks.

Pierce added 18 points, and Allen had 16 for the Celtics.
